Programmatic Ad Buying
Programmatic ad buying is a method in which automated systems choose which advertisements are appropriate for a specific user. When a user enters a website, the software chooses the appropriate advertisement based off of gathered information about the user and displays it instantly. Advertisers love the reduced cost, and improved targeting resulting from programmatic ads.

As of 2014, roughly one in every five digital ads are sold (distributed) through programmatic adverting.  Although programmatic advertising is not new to the Internet, it is still not heavily integrated into television advertisements. In fact, programmatic ads will grow from 1% to 5% of total television advertisements over the next year. Even big name publishers, like NBC, are starting to implement programmatic advertising. As of now, not all networks are integrating programmatic advertising into their operations, but when push comes to shove, they will likely give in to take advantage of the efficient targeting.

Native Advertising
Are you aware of when you are being advertised to? Many advertisers certainly hope that the distinction between advertising and organic content remains unclear to consumers. Why? Because consumers have a tendency of resisting marketing messages when they are aware that they are taking place. Native Advertising has become the hit topic in the marketing world. This idea lead to the popular native ads that we see today, even if we do not notice them. These advertisements can be hard to spot because they appear to be normal editorial content. This form of advertisement allows for brands to get their messages across without appearing pushy.

Last year, over half of all American agencies and marketers planned to spend money on native advertising. This trend is clearly not going away.

Mobile Advertising
We all know mobile is going to continue to grow in popularity. Even with nearly a decade of mobile growth, advertisers are still struggling to create viable mobile marketing strategies. One of the major problems with mobile advertising is the lack of space. Computers are larger and have more viewable space in a web browser, allowing for advertisers to get creative with the open space. Mobile devices do not grant us that same luxury.
